Papers giving the permission in 1750 for the maronite clergy to use Bkerke4147 viewsPapers showing that Cheikh Khazen el Khazen and Cheikh Jneid el Khazen from the branch of Cheikh Khattar el Khazen (son of Consul Cheikh Fayad abou Kanso el Khazen) gave the permission for the Maronite Clergy to use Bkerke.

The Maronite Bishop sent coffee in 1792 to the el Khazen family4210 viewsThe Maronite Bishop sent coffee in 1792 to the el Khazen family. In the 18th and 19th centuries, coffee was scarce and expensive unlike nowadays where it can be found in many households.

Jaj4254 viewsArz Jaj - The only stand of Lebanese Cedars other than the main stand in the North. Currently, it is a few hours hike to get up there, so since it is so inaccessible, it has not been overrun by tourists. El khazen came to Jaj around 1500 and then moved to Keserouan
